The report, as filed

My husband and I were sitting on the beach enjoying our getaway when he tells me in a calm yet strange way to look to my right (west)...there were anywhere from ten to fifteen unknown objects ascending..at first, I was trying to be logic about the situation until one by one they started to dim out until there were only about 3 left..at this point they began to appear perfectly triangular. .speechless doesn't describe my feelings go and I'm still in shock. They then began to slowly dim out and totally disappear. No sound at all.

Held as-reported from National UFO Reporting Center (record NUFORC #122755). Witness text is preserved verbatim, including its spelling; nothing is edited beyond formatting.
